CLASSES AT SASi
POTTERY CLASSES Wheel Throwing & Hand Building
New Classes Begin Jan. 8-9
Pottery Classes run for ten weeks, two days week, four sessions covering the year
Cost: $160 for SASi Members / $170 for non-members. Fee includes
instruction and use of studio tools, 1 bag of clay, glazes, and firing of class
projects. Additional clay may be purchased during the class as needed.
